What is Amazon?

Amazon is a popular online shopping website where you can buy a wide range of new and second-hand items, from books and music to computers and cars.

Amazon’s key benefits and features

  • You must register to buy on Amazon but this process is free.
  • The prices of goods are often lower than in high street stores, and the cost of delivery can be kept low or is free depending on the service you choose.
  • You can save items you like to a 'wish list' so that you can buy them later.
  • Amazon remembers your previous purchases and wish lists, and recommends other items specific to your interests.
  • You can download electronic books (e-books) or music on to your Kindle or smartphone.
  • If you create a public profile, you can share your wish lists and reviews with others.
  • You can also sell on Amazon, but fees apply and it is predominately used by small or large businesses.

You’ll need:-a computer with an internet connection a credit or debit card.

Follow these step-by-step instructions on how to use Amazon

Step 1: Go to the Amazon website.

Step 2: If you’re just browsing, click on one of the categories on the left hand side of the screen to see what’s available.

If you know what you’re looking for, type the name of the item in the search box along the top of the page and click the black GO button 

Step 3: A new page will open with a list of items matching your search criteria. You can either narrow your search by typing in more ‘keywords’ in the search box and clicking GO, or you can look through the list you’ve been presented with until you find the item you’re looking for.

Step 4: Click the name or picture of your chosen item. A new page will open, displaying more details about the product. Scroll down the page to see a product description and customer reviews.

If you like the product but want to buy it later, click Add to Wish List and Amazon will save the details. If you want to buy the product now, click Add to Basket.

Step 5: Alternatively, if you’re a bargain hunter, you can browse through other new and used versions of the same product, which are also for sale. Click on [No.] new or [No.] used to take you to a list of all the different sellers you can buy the product from and their prices.
